The 29th Forum on specification and Design Languages (FDL) is an international event where academics and industrials exchange their experiences, advances, and new trends related to languages, tools, and techniques for developing software and hardware. Targeted systems encompass cyber-physical systems, distributed systems, real-time systems, embedded systems, mechatronics, IoT, and reactive systems. FDL stimulates scientific and controversial discussions within and between scientific topics at different maturity levels.
FDL 2026 takes place in Rome, Italy on September 9-11, 2026, at the Guglielmo Marconi University.
